Um erro de execução ocorre quando um programa de computador tem um problema que não pode se recuperar , resultando no programa deixar de funcionar , às vezes com uma mensagem de erro informando o usuário do problema. Investigando a causa de erros de execução leva tempo, mas depois que a causa for encontrado, você pode tentar remover e prevenir o problema volte a acontecer. Registro
As lojas de configurações do Registro do Windows e outras informações para cada aplicativo instalado no sistema operacional . Quando você instalar aplicativos ou remove outros, o registro vai criar ou remover arquivos de forma adequada. No entanto, muitos aplicativos não atualizar corretamente o registro e arquivos corrompidos afetar outros aplicativos existentes. Esses arquivos podem causar erros de execução se os aplicativos de forma incorreta tentar acessá-los. Use um programa de registro limpo regularmente para remover arquivos de registro corruptos e reduzir o risco de erros de execução .
Malware
Malware , como vírus de computador , cavalos de tróia , worms, spyware e adware tudo pode causar erros de execução , devido ao fato de que eles arquivos de sistema corrompidos e configurações. Use anti-vírus e programas de detecção de malware para verificar se há infecções e certifique-se de ter os mais up- to-date patches para as aplicações. Removendo programas maliciosos irá impedi-los de se mexer com os arquivos existentes e eliminar a possibilidade de erros de execução nesses casos.
Informações Memória
loja Programas temporariamente na memória volátil do computador, tais como variáveis e comandos de entrada e saída . Bugs no código de um programa pode causar o gerenciamento de memória pobre. Se o programa leva continuamente a memória , sem liberação de memória quando ele já não precisa usá-lo, a memória vai acabar eo programa - talvez até mesmo o computador - irá falhar. Instalar memória adicional no sistema do computador vai aumentar a capacidade de memória e ajudar a eliminar erros de execução relacionadas com a falta de memória.
Exception Handling
Um manipulador de exceção fornece uma maneira para um programador para pegar erros inesperados , como a falta de espaço de pilha ou problemas para acessar os arquivos . Se você tem acesso ao código-fonte da aplicação enfrentando erros de execução , você deve corrigir as linhas de código que causam os erros e programar um manipulador de exceção para evitar futuros erros de execução . Se você não tem acesso , entre em contato com os desenvolvedores do aplicativo e informá-los sobre o erro para que eles possam corrigi-lo em uma versão subseqüente do programa.